Today we celebrate Jesus and His gospel as six people from Seven Mile Road get baptized. Through this simple sacrament, Jesus reminds us that as surely as we are washed with water, so surely have we been cleansed from our sins through Christ's atoning death. As surely as we go down into the waters and come up out of them, so surely have we died with Christ and risen with Him to new life. Listen and hear stories of God's grace in the lives of men and women in our community.

Early in the life of the church, a theological debate brewed that threatened to unravel the unity that believers enjoyed in the gospel. As Gentiles, people who had historically been outside of the community of faith, became believers in Jesus, it raised the question of whether or not they needed to be circumcised like believing Jews. Some said yes. Others said no. Both sides were on the same team and sincerely believed that they were doing what God required. And yet after passionate, robust, dialogue, and debate, the believers came to a conclusion - united and full of joy. The conversation over baptism can provoke the same kind of dissention and debate. So the question is, how should a young church handle theological disagreement? What spirit and mindset should we bring to the conversation? Today we allow the church in Jerusalem to shape how we approach the issue of baptism.
